Quick links: Content - sections - sub sections
EN FR
Quick Search Advanced search
 
Page

  [Opened] Problème écriture fichier en ligne de commande

Posted by dlalleme on 10/27/2008 16:28

Bonjour,

Je suis en cmdline. J'essaie de construire un fichier csv à l'aide des fonctions suivantes :

 $out = fopen($this->monRepertcsv.'trade.'.date("Ymd-G:i:s").'.csv', "w");
 $tabline = 'toto|titi|tata';
 fputcsv($out, split('|', $tabline) , '|');
 fclose($out);

Et j'obtiens l'erreur suivante

 Fatal error: Call to undefined function outputErrors() in /home/dlalleme/BacsASable/Comparateur/Site/lib/jelix/core/response/jResponseCmdline.class.php on line 49

Si je mets en commentaire la ligne fputcsv, je n'ai plus l'erreur mais le fichier est juste créé vide

Cordialement

Denis

  [Opened] Re: Problème écriture fichier en ligne de commande

Reply #1 Posted by dlalleme on 10/27/2008 17:03

Bonjour,

J'ai remplacé split par explode ça marche, mais je ne sais pas pourquoi ça marche pas avec split...

Cordialement

Denis

  [Opened] Re: Problème écriture fichier en ligne de commande

Reply #2 Posted by bballizlife on 10/28/2008 14:10

Merci d'avoir signalé le problème, il est maintenant corrigé dans le trunk.


N'importe comment c'est dans la doc

 
Page
  1. Comment faire un formulaire sur objet reliés par une table d'association ? >
  2. Liste de Modules Jelix >
  3. Re: Problème de la migration Jelix 1.0 vers Jelix 1.1 >
  4. Re: Installer jqzoom >
  5. Connaitre la version de jelix >
  6. Liste de Modules Jelix >
  7. TCPDF : K_PATH_URL définie et non définie ! Bizarre ! >
  8. Problème écriture fichier en ligne de commande